With the right considerations, your kitchen island can serve as a breakfast bar or dining counter. It’s the perfect spot for quick, casual meals with your family, but to get the most out of your island, you’ll need to pair it with the right counter or bar stools. Here’s now to select the right ones.
- Take height into account. A too-high or too-low stool makes sitting on the counter uncomfortable. That’s why you’ll need to make sure the seats are just the right height. Counter stools, for example, are typically 24 inches to 26 inches high to best match with the standard 36-inch kitchen island. Standard breakfast bars are about 42 inches off the ground, so your classic bar stools should be around 30 inches high.
- Materials actually matter. Your choice will tie the whole look of the breakfast counter or bar together. If you have a classic farmhouse kitchen, wood bar stools are a great option. Metal stools, meanwhile, matches better with the sleek appearance of modern and industrial-style kitchens. In addition, you’ll want to choose a material that can withstand constant use.
- Consider the style of your counter or bar stool. You’ll want to choose a style that meets comfort, aesthetic and safety needs. For example, get stools with a back so kids can safely and comfortably sit on them as they eat at the counter. If comfort is your top priority, choose bar stools with arms for better support – they are also great for a long sit-down meal. And, if you need to save space in your kitchen? Choose backless counter stools that you can easily slide beneath the counter after use.
